Punch is forgiven its error on Governor A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q
A report in the Punch newspaper listing Kwara State Governor and Chairman of the Nigeria Governors' Forum (NGF) A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q among some purported absentee Governors is a faux pas, which we deem to be one of those moments in human imperfections.
This is particularly so because the report merely parroted a statement made by an opposition party without any attempt, even by the account of the story, to verify the claim. We do not believe that the Punch newspaper or any credible medium should have fallen for such in this age of fake news and disinformation.
A check of some photographs of activities of the Governor in the last seven days before the misleading report was published would have condemned such a copy to the bin. Apart from the earlier low-key official activities of the Governor in the last one week, the Governor joined the Emir of Ilorin Dr. Ibrahim Sulu-Gambari to host the Sultan of Sokoto His Eminence Sa'd Abubakar III in Ilorin, the state capital, last Friday, November 3. The Govemor is currently in Ilorin today, November 8.
This has been the trend of his activities despite his added responsibility as the chairman of the Nigeria Governors' Forum (NGF), which expectedly require that he joggles his time as he takes on more national roles like the tasks of leading his 36 other colleagues.
Despite his huge schedules, the Governor, for the record, has never at any time travelled outside of Ilorin for two weeks at a stretch between 2019 and now. Never.
We hope that the Punch will henceforth do independent checks of any claims by opposition elements and not adopt the same as its own report without due diligence that it is known for.
